Commercial HVAC Costs in Springfield
Commercial system pricing in Springfield. Actual costs vary significantly by building size and system type. Request a site-specific quote.
| Service | Low | Average | High |
|---|---|---|---|
Annual maintenance (per rooftop unit) Quarterly inspections | $550 | $1,100 | $2,200 |
Annual contract (small business, < 5K sqft) | $1,100 | $2,750 | $5,500 |
Annual contract (mid-size, 5K-25K sqft) | $3,850 | $7,150 | $11,000 |
Basic rooftop unit replacement | $7,150 | $11,000 | $16,500 |
Small business full system (< 5K sqft) | $8,800 | $17,600 | $27,500 |
Mid-size building (5K-25K sqft) | $27,500 | $55,000 | $88,000 |
Operating cost (per sqft annually) Utility + maintenance | $2 | $4 | $7 |
Prices reflect continental metro averages compiled from published industry cost guides, contractor surveys, and regional labor data. Last updated: April 2026.
Commercial HVAC in Springfield, NJ: What to Expect
Springfield's proximity to Elizabeth places it squarely in Union County's humid continental zone, where summer highs hit 85 F and winter lows drop to 24 F. These distinct heating and cooling seasons drive steady demand for Commercial HVAC in Springfield, with eight contractors serving the area and maintaining an impressive 4.5 average rating across 724 reviews. The Port Newark industrial corridor and surrounding neighborhoods generate consistent year-round need for climate control in commercial properties.
Annual maintenance contracts for small businesses under 5,000 square feet range from $1,100 to $5,500, while mid-size commercial spaces between 5,000 and 25,000 square feet typically cost $3,850 to $11,000 annually. New Jersey requires contractors to hold a Master HVACR Contractor License from the State Board of Examiners of Heating, Ventilating, Air Conditioning and Refrigeration Contractors, ensuring baseline technical competency for complex system installations and maintenance.
